Gaelic Games


Gaelic games are a big part of Irish culture, and Irish men are particularly passionate about them. The two most popular Gaelic games are hurling and Gaelic football. Hurling is a fast-paced, high-scoring game that involves players using a wooden stick called a hurley to hit a small ball called a sliotar into a net. Gaelic football is a mix of soccer and rugby, with players using their hands and feet to move the ball up the field and score points by kicking it over the crossbar or into the net.

Traditional Irish Dishes


Irish cuisine is known for its hearty and comforting dishes that are perfect for cold winter nights. Some of the most popular traditional Irish dishes include:


Irish stew: A hearty stew made with lamb or mutton, potatoes, onions, and carrots.
Colcannon: A dish made with mashed potatoes, cabbage, and sometimes bacon or sausages.
Boxty: A type of potato pancake that can be served sweet or savory.
Soda bread: A type of bread made with baking soda instead of yeast.
Coddle: A stew made with sausages, bacon, potatoes, and onions.

Irish Men and Their Love for Pub Grub


In addition to traditional Irish dishes, Irish men also have a love for pub grub. Pubs in Ireland are not just places to grab a pint, but also to enjoy a hearty meal. Some of the most popular pub grub dishes include:


Fish and chips: A classic dish of battered fish and crispy fries.
Bacon and cabbage: A simple dish of boiled bacon and cabbage.
Shepherd's pie: A dish made with minced meat, vegetables, and mashed potatoes.
Steak and Guinness pie: A pie filled with steak and Guinness gravy.
Irish breakfast: A hearty breakfast of bacon, sausages, black and white pudding, eggs, and toast.
